Well its been a while but finally got it together...

Final set-up is:

Megatech Dragster
HPI Motiv BL ESC
HPI 5700 Motor
Spektrum Radio
3s 30c LiPo (Going 2s)

Attached you will see the set up. Used a Tekno motor mount.

also you will see what happened about 200 feet down my front street.

This thing is stupid fast...
